600 new Covid-19 cases in TN, total crosses 6000
Tamilnadu today reported 600 new coronavirus cases and crossed the 6000 mark with a total number of 6009 cases. Chennai today contributed 391 to the State’s overall count.
SC fixes 31 August as new deadline for judgement In Babri Masjid demolition case
The Supreme Court Friday extended by three months the time for completion of trial in the 1992 Babri Masjid demolition case involving BJP veterans L K Advani, M M Joshi and Uma Bharti and said that judgement should be delivered by August 31.
Bundesliga to resume 16 May
The German Football League (DFL) on Thursday announced the Bundesliga 2019-20 season would restart on May 16, making it the first European league to resume amid the coronavirus pandemic.
IAF aircraft crashes in Chuharpur village
A Mig-29 fighter aircraft of the Indian Air Force (IAF) crashed in Chuharpur village here today due to a technical snag and burst into flames, officials said. The pilot ejected safely and has been rescued, they said.

Vizag tragedy: NGT slaps Rs 50 cr fine on LG Polymers
The National Green Tribunal has directed LG Polymers to pay Rs 50 crore as compensation, following an incident in Visakhapatnam where at least 11 people died and more than 800 hospitalised after a massive styrene gas leak at the company’s plant.

Vizag impact: Centre to issue safety protocol for all factories
The Union Environment Ministry is set to release a safety protocol for reopening of units and industries after being closed for over a month during the national lockdown in the wake of the gas leak tragedy in Visakhapatnam on Thursday.
